I paint with Graphit markers in a limited palette: gray-blue, yellow, beige and blue. Only 7 markers))) I strive for minimalism and I'm preparing to go to the open-air!
I outline the building and the whole picture with light gray and beige markers. Gradually, I study every bit of the picture, I gradually introduce colors. The building is in the background in yellow-gray tones, the trees are gray with light twigs, because there are no leaves yet. And in the foreground is a slope that leads to a pond with reflections in it: a yellow building, blue sky, bushes and trees. And the nearest plan is snow with traces and small thawed patches.
